
FTVentures announced this week that we have partnered with Ellen Zimiles, a global expert on anti-money laundering, and Joseph Spinelli, a leading authority on white-collar crime, to form Daylight Forensic & Advisory LLC, an independent fraud risk management firm conducting forensic investigations and providing regulatory compliance advisory services to corporations and the public sector worldwide. FTVentures invested $30 million in Daylight, which was founded to meet the rapidly increasing demand for forensic and advisory services unencumbered by independence issues. The financial institutions that make up our Global Partner Network are facing mounting complexities posed by fraud risk management and compliance challenges and Daylight is well-positioned to help institutions navigate these challenges.

For the last two years, analysts have been predicting a China outsourcing boom. Large international companies are looking to China for its labor arbitrage (5:1 savings over the U.S. and 50% savings over India) and massive IT talent pool (four times the number of engineering graduates versus the U.S.).

FTVentures portfolio company, Freeborders, is proving that China providers are also ready to deliver award-winning quality to major global companies.

In June, Freeborders won the 2006 Outsourcing Excellence Award in the category of Best European collaboration for its relationship with worldwide fiber manufacturer, INVISTA. The Outsourcing Excellence Award is an annual program sponsored by Forbes Magazine and the Everest Group. Freeborders is the first China IT outsourcing provider to win the Outsourcing Excellence Award. Other winners include industry heavyweights Accenture, HP Global Services, Perot Systems and Wipro.

FTVentures has been actively focused on the human resources ("HR") services industry and has recently invested in this space (see Capital H Group in left hand column). We remain engaged in this market, as we believe that demand for HR services will continue to experience healthy growth as board rooms grapple with a range of HR-related challenges.

HR services is generally divided between consulting and outsourcing services. HR consulting services include solutions which help organizations optimize their workforce through various HR methodologies, such as process redesign and reengineering, organizational design, benefits and compensation program design, HR measurement and balance scorecard. HR outsourcing services involve the processing, management, and administration of any HR process or function, such as payroll, benefits administration, vendor management, recruiting administration, training strategy and administration and performance management. The HR services market is highly fragmented and is served by a variety of competitors including traditional HR consulting companies, units of large insurance and financial firms, IT consulting and services companies, audit/tax firms, and staffing and recruiting companies.
